Willsons are pleased to be able to offer for sale this highly unusual property which is situated very close to the centre of the coastal resort town of Mablethorpe lying immediately adjacent to the Station Sport Centre operated by Magna Vitae. The site has potential for residential, holiday or car parking uses (subject to planning).


THE WORKSHOP - 11.55m x 6.75m external measurement (37'10" x 22'

External measurement 37′ 10” x 22′ 1” (11.55m x 6.75m)
Constructed from brick walls beneath a pitched slate roof with cast iron gutters.

Originally, the property was constructed for commercial use as a workshop for builders and joiners and has been used for other commercial purposes which vacated several years ago. Despite looking similar in style to a dwelling, the property has never been used for such a purpose.

To the rear of The Workshop there used to be another workshop which has now been demolished but the concrete base remains.

The property is not a Listed building nor is it within the Conservation Area for Mablethorpe.

AMENITY LAND -

A low brick wall with vehicular access leading to a gravelled car parking area with a lawned area beyond with pear tree to the front of The Workshop.

To the rear of The Workshop and The Granary is an area of land believed to extend to approximately 0.75 of an acre in total which is currently unused and overgrown and includes a self-seeded semi-mature ash tree. The land is accessed from the High Street between The Workshop and The Granary.

The land was last used for agricultural purposes.
